    In the end, to speak of substance and to leave the snark aside, I don’t actually understand the aversion to Earth-based curse words in Star Wars, given that we’ve had them since ANH (e.g. damned-fool), and most importantly, given that all the English dialogue in Star Wars is understood to be a translation from Galactic Basic. In that context, why are only curse words not translated? That takes me out of the world even more.

    Anyway, on quotes:

    “Of all things at risk, the loss of objective reality is perhaps the most dangerous. The death of truth is the ultimate victory of evil. When truth leaves us, when we let it slip away, when it is ripped from our hands, we become vulnerable to the appetite of whatever monster screams the loudest…The monster we’ve helped create? The monster who will come for all of us soon enough is Emperor Palpatine!”
